During several weeks riboflavin supplementation of lactating African women, which reduced their mean activation coefficient of erythrocyte glutathione reductase (EGRAC) from 1.65 to 1.21 and initiated an improvement in clinical deficiency signs, measurements were made of physiological functions which may be connected with riboflavin status. Riboflavin-responsive forms of multiple acyl-CoA dehydrogenation deficiency (RR-MADD) have been known for years, but with presumed defects in the formation of the flavin adenine dinucleotide (FAD) co-factor rather than genetic defects of electron transfer flavoprotein (ETF) or electron transfer flavoprotein-ubiquinone oxidoreductase (ETF-QO). Flavin adenine dinucleotide (FAD), synthesized from riboflavin, is redox cofactor in energy production and plays an important role in cell survival. More recently, riboflavin deficiency has been linked to developmental disorders, but its role in stem cell differentiation remains unclear. 1. Male Wistar rats were given isoenergetic, semi-synthetic diets deficient in thiamin, riboflavin, pyridoxine or all the B-vitamins. 2. In rats given these deficient diets the 'sleeping time' induced with pentobarbital (PB) and the 'paralysis time' with zoxazolamine (Zz) were prolonged. 3. In forty-eight rats kept on a basal diet deficient in the vitamin B complex and supplemented with vitamin B(1) and riboflavin or with vitamin B(1), riboflavin and vitamin B(6), various pathological changes in the liver were observed.
